KOZHIKODE: District collector
Sambasiva Rao
said that people who wish to travel outside the state need to carry an "emergency travel pass". They can submit an online application to obtain the pass through the Covid-19 jagratha web portal of the district administration.
People who wish to obtain a travel pass need to submit the "
No Covid-19 symptoms certificate
" issued by the health department along with the application form online. The persons should carry the certificate to show it at the border check posts.
District collector Sambasiva Rao informed that the people who wish to travel out of the state for emergency reasons can obtain the "no Covid-19 symptoms certificate" from the government health institutions. He said that the district administration has entrusted the primary health centers, community health centers and
taluk hospitals
to issue medical certificates on "no Covid-19 symptoms" to the needy.
